RECOVERING FROM MILD BRAIN INJURY/CONCUSSION A GUIDE FOR PATIENTS Mild brain injury (or concussion) is relatively common and typically occurs as a result of a blow to the head during sports, a motor vehicle collision, or a fall.

INJURY SEVERITY SCORING Injury Severity Scoring is a process by which complex and variable patient data is reduced to a single number. This value is intended to accurately represent the patient's degree of critical illness.
